In the Linux kernel, the following vulnerability has been resolved:
ntfs: grow index root value before reparent header update
ntfs_ir_reparent() moves the resident index root entries into an index
block and leaves a small root stub containing the child VCN. That root
stub can be larger than the existing resident value. For example, an
empty root with value_length 48 has an index area of 32 bytes, while the
large-index root stub needs index_length and allocated_size of 40 bytes.
The current code publishes the larger index.index_length and
index.allocated_size before resizing the resident value. If the resize
returns -ENOSPC, the recovery path can call ntfs_inode_add_attrlist(),
which looks attributes up again while the root header says
allocated_size 40 but the resident value still only provides 32 bytes of
index area. Lookup-time $INDEX_ROOT validation then correctly rejects
that transient layout as corrupt.
This reproduces as a generic/013 failure under qemu. In the failing run,
